Empowering Struggling Readers: The Role Of Online Reading Programs
Reading is a fundamental skill that opens up a world of possibilities for individuals It allows us to access knowledge, explore new ideas, and communicate effectively However, for many struggling readers, the act of reading can be a daunting task Whether it’s due to learning disabilities, lack of resources, or inadequate support, these individuals often fall behind their peers and face challenges in both academic and personal development.
In recent years, the rise of technology has paved the way for innovative solutions to help struggling readers improve their literacy skills Online reading programs have emerged as a powerful tool to provide personalized and engaging support to individuals of all ages Designed to cater to the diverse needs of learners, these programs offer a range of features and resources to promote reading comprehension, fluency, and vocabulary development.
One of the key benefits of online reading programs is their accessibility Unlike traditional tutoring services or remedial classes, these programs can be accessed anytime, anywhere with an internet connection This flexibility allows struggling readers to work at their own pace and schedule, eliminating the barriers of time and location Additionally, online programs often incorporate interactive elements such as games, quizzes, and multimedia content to keep learners engaged and motivated throughout their journey.
Many online reading programs also use adaptive technology to tailor instruction to the individual needs of each learner By analyzing data on reading performance and comprehension, these programs can provide personalized feedback and recommendations for improvement This targeted approach helps struggling readers focus on areas where they need the most support, leading to more impactful learning outcomes.
Moreover, online reading programs often offer a wide range of reading materials to cater to different interests and reading levels From classic literature to contemporary articles, learners can explore a variety of genres and topics to enhance their reading skills These programs can also provide audio support, vocabulary builders, and comprehension exercises to scaffold the learning process and build confidence in struggling readers.
